visualddk
场景:VisualDDK安装+调试的有关问题
VisualDDK安装+调试的问题
我开发环境是: visualDDK v1.5+VS2005 能成功的建立工程并顺利编译
调试平台在:vmware6.5+VisualKD
突然发现在VS调试菜单上没找到VisualDDK的调试设置,并且我不知道怎么用VisualKD打通VM虚拟系统与VS调试这个数据通道。
不知道论坛上有没得大侠 对此有研究啊~
小弟正在写USB驱动 需要您 指点 指点~ 先谢了~
------解决方案--------------------
俺也是第一次听说。看上去挺好。
但是,已经习惯与用WDK+VS200x+WinDBG写Windows驱动了。
------解决方案--------------------
winDBG运行在主机上(host),对应的驱动程序和测试硬件在目标机上(target)。
没有用过WinDBG调试VM里的驱动,据说可以。
但是,你开发USB设备驱动的话,VM对USB设备的共享好像有一些问题,不确定能否用虚拟机可以用来调试USB设备驱动。
所以,另外找一台机器作为目标机,实现双机联调才是最笨但是最可靠的办法。
visualDDK的驱动调试也是借用了WinDBG的组件来实现的:
Based on WinDbg debugging engine, thus, supports all connection types, protocols, settings and console commands, supported by WinDbg. (http://visualddk.sysprogs.org/)
VisualDDK安装+调试的问题
我开发环境是: visualDDK v1.5+VS2005 能成功的建立工程并顺利编译
调试平台在:vmware6.5+VisualKD
突然发现在VS调试菜单上没找到VisualDDK的调试设置,并且我不知道怎么用VisualKD打通VM虚拟系统与VS调试这个数据通道。
不知道论坛上有没得大侠 对此有研究啊~
小弟正在写USB驱动 需要您 指点 指点~ 先谢了~
------解决方案--------------------
俺也是第一次听说。看上去挺好。
但是,已经习惯与用WDK+VS200x+WinDBG写Windows驱动了。
------解决方案--------------------
winDBG运行在主机上(host),对应的驱动程序和测试硬件在目标机上(target)。
没有用过WinDBG调试VM里的驱动,据说可以。
但是,你开发USB设备驱动的话,VM对USB设备的共享好像有一些问题,不确定能否用虚拟机可以用来调试USB设备驱动。
所以,另外找一台机器作为目标机,实现双机联调才是最笨但是最可靠的办法。
visualDDK的驱动调试也是借用了WinDBG的组件来实现的:
Based on WinDbg debugging engine, thus, supports all connection types, protocols, settings and console commands, supported by WinDbg. (http://visualddk.sysprogs.org/)